Tech Rout Drives Market Lower as Oil Surge Sparks Inflation Fears
US stocks tumbled Thursday as surging oil prices and post-earnings plunges in tech giants Alphabet and Tesla dragged markets lower. The Nasdaq 100 led declines with a 1.87% drop while Brent crude surged past $100 for the first time since 2022, stoking inflation concerns.
πΊπΈ US Session Overview
Tech stocks bore the brunt of today's selloff, with the Nasdaq 100 (-1.87% to 28,454.81) underperforming as megacaps reeled from earnings fallout. The S&P 500 fell 1.21% to 7,408.30, with communication services and consumer discretionary sectors dragging most. Only Intel bucked the trend, soaring 11% on AI-driven revenue growth. The Dow Jones declined 0.97% to 51,711.65, cushioned by energy stocks benefiting from oil's rally. Small caps showed relative resilience, with the Russell 2000 down just 0.67% at 2,940.16, suggesting some rotation out of big tech.π Economic Calendar Highlights
No major economic data was released Thursday, leaving markets to focus on corporate earnings and geopolitical tensions. Traders will turn attention to Friday's PCE inflation data - the Fed's preferred gauge - with oil's surge raising expectations for persistent price pressures. Odds of a September rate hike climbed to 68% in Fed funds futures.π Earnings Spotlight
While no major earnings reports crossed today, Intel's 11% surge dominated tech headlines as its AI chip business delivered the company's fastest revenue growth in 15 years. Post-market attention turns to American Airlines and Albertsons reports due before Friday's open.π± FX & Commodities
The dollar strengthened across the board as risk aversion took hold, with USD/JPY rising 0.39% to 163.82 and USD/CHF gaining 0.54%. Oil markets exploded higher, with Brent crude surging 6.09% to $99.80 amid Middle East tensions and supply concerns, while WTI jumped 5.37% to $91.49. Precious metals collapsed as yields rose, with gold plunging 2.31% to $4,051 and silver down 3.63%.Asian markets are set to open under pressure following Wall Street's tech-led decline, with traders watching for any official response to oil's surge. Friday's session will be dominated by PCE inflation data and another wave of earnings, including reports from Exxon Mobil and Chevron that could benefit from today's energy rally.
